Grizzlies’ Matt Barnes Fined for Inappropriate Comments

Memphis Grizzlies forward Matt Barnes has been fined $35,000 for inappropriate public comments that are detrimental to the best interests of the NBA, it was announced today by Kiki VanDeWeghe, Executive Vice President, Basketball Operations. Source: NBA.com
